Host Europe swoops for Heart Internet

Web hosting company Heart Internet, based in Nottingham, has been acquired by Host Europe Group.

Germany-based Host Europe Group, which claims to be the largest privately-owned hosting group in Europe, has not disclosed the terms of the acquisition.

The group also incorporates 123-reg and Webfusion, which were both bought by Host Europe in 2003.

Heart was founded by Jonathan Brealey and Tim Beresford, who also established 123-reg and Webfusion.

Both founders said they will remain with the business and continue to operate from their Nottingham base.

Brealey said: "I am delighted that Heart is joining the Host Europe Group. This deal effectively brings together the preferred reseller brand in the UK with the leading virtualisation player, to create a hugely complementary offering.

"This is certainly an exciting chapter in the history of Heart Internet, which remains fully committed to both the team in Nottingham and maintaining the highest level of customer service - and will allow Host Europe Group to claim the title of the UK’s largest reseller hosting provider."
